About the Role:


As a UI Engineer at CrowdStrike, you will work with a talented and dedicated team to build and maintain the user interface for the Falcon platform. You will provide a high quality user experience that our customers around the world use 24/7 to protect their systems from the most sophisticated adversaries



Our JavaScript framework is Ember, but if you've used React, Angular, or Vue, you'll feel right at home, and we’ll help you get comfortable with both Ember and our codebase. Since we only support evergreen browsers, we can push the boundaries of what’s possible on the web platform while working with truly massive amounts of data. Our ideal candidates are sensitive to the needs of the users and love to find solutions in a unique and dynamic problem space



We’re a highly collaborative, friendly, inclusive and diverse group that prizes collaboration over competition. We provide opportunities to learn new skills, mentor fellow engineers, and contribute to the direction of both the team and the products for which we’re responsible. We work in a distributed, remote-first, high-trust environment where you manage your own time and have the flexibility to balance your work and personal life



Our ideal candidate will be responsible for taking full ownership of delivering and driving the technical aspects of our products, helping the team define architecture, and coordinating with stakeholders on scope and priorities



About the Team:


You’ll join the Managed Services team, supporting Falcon Forensics. The Managed Services team is a collaborative team, based globally that works on tools and products to help customers and analysts to stop breaches. The CrowdStrike Falcon Forensics tool provides comprehensive data collection while performing triage analysis during threat hunting missions. You’ll be building the interfaces to help customers both internal and external to display data collected through the Falcon Forensics Collector, allowing for effective triage to quickly determine the machines where threat actor activity has started, escalated or targeted. This enables the incident responders to concentrate their efforts on impacted machines



What You’ll Do:




  • Lead the product team in creating single page applications in Ember, you’ll remain hands-on with coding while leading the team



  • Leverage your technical expertise to help the team make sound decisions about engineering, product direction, and design



  • Take initiative, build consensus, and help create or update tools that improve your team's development experience



  • Write automated tests for your code



  • Collaborate with fellow UX Engineers, Cloud Engineers, UX Designers, Technical Writers, QA Analysts, Product Managers, and others



  • Continually learn about the ever-evolving challenges and complexities of the cybersecurity industry



  • Have fun solving difficult problems




What You’ll Need:




  • A deep understanding of JavaScript and experience building web application front ends with modern frameworks such as Ember, React, Angular, or Vue



  • Strong HTML & CSS skills, including experience with CSS pre- or post-processors like Sass or PostCSS, and CSS frameworks like Tailwind CSS



  • Experience with testing frameworks, tools and methodologies such as QUnit or Mocha



  • Functional knowledge and interest in developing genuinely accessible interfaces



  • Comfortable with Git or similar version control systems and workflows



  • A desire to work closely with others to deliver quality software and solve problems




Bonus Points:




  • Familiarity with client-side build processes and tools (e.g. Ember CLI, Webpack, etc.)



  • Experience creating or contributing to open source projects



  • Experience with graphics and visualization tools such as D3 or Three.js



  • Experience with UI performance measurement and optimization



  • Experience with web accessibility testing and support



  • Familiarity with Amazon Web Services



  • Prior experience in cybersecurity



  • Prior experience building enterprise software as a service
